168901-67-5

Benzoic acid, 4-[7-[[(4-carboxyphenyl)amino]carbonyl]-1-naphthalenyl]-

Cas Number: 168901-67-5  Molecular Structure
Product Code
2188266
Product Name
Benzoic acid, 4-[7-[[(4-carboxyphenyl)amino]carbonyl]-1-naphthalenyl]-
Cas Number
168901-67-5
Molecular Formula
C25H17NO5